What Type A and Type B mean
- Type A
- Violations of licensing requirements that, if not corrected, have a direct and immediate risk to the health, safety, or personal rights of persons in care.
- Type B
- Violations of licensing requirements that, without correction, could become a risk to the health, safety, or personal rights of persons in care.
Both classifications are published by California CDSS and are shown as published. SeniorLivingFacts does not rename them or add a severity level of its own.

What the official deficiency says
87211 Reporting Requirements (a) Each licensee shall furnish to the licensing agency such reports as....(1) A written report shall be submitted to the licensing agency ...within seven days of the occurrence of the events ...(D)Any incident which threatens the welfare, safety or health of any resident, This requirement was not met as evidenced by: Based on the interviews and records reviewed, the facility did not submit R1's incident report to community licensing office when R1 sustained eye injury on 2/14/2023 or 2/15/2023 which poses a potential health, and safety risk to persons in care.
Official plan of correction
Administrator stated he/she will to submit plan of correction by the POC due date to ensure the facility staff to send the incident report to community licensing office within 7 days of the occurrence of incidents..
Deadline recorded: Nov 1, 2024. A deadline is not proof that correction was completed.

What the official deficiency says
87465 Incidental Medical and Dental Care (a)A plan for incidental medical and dental care shall be developed ...(1) The licensee shall arrange ...for medical and dental care appropriate to the conditions and needs of residents. This requirement was not met as evidenced by: Based on interview and record reviewed, R1 sustained an eye injury on 2/14/2023 or 2/15/2023, R1's eye worsen before the scheduled eye doctor appointment. The facility did not seek for timely medical attention for resident R1 which poses an immediate health, and safety risk to persons in care.
Official plan of correction
Administrator stated he/she will submit plan of correction by the POC due date to ensure staff to seek for timely medication attention and arrange doctor appointment for resident.
Deadline recorded: Oct 26, 2024. A deadline is not proof that correction was completed.

What the official deficiency says
The licensee shall ensure that residents are regularly observed for changes in physical, mental, emotional and social functioning and that appropriate assistance is provided when such observation reveals unmet needs. When changes such as unusual weight gains or losses or deterioration of mental ability or a physical health condition are observed, the licensee shall ensure that such changes are documented and brought to the attention of the resident's physician and the resident's responsible person, if any.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Deficient Practice Statement Based on record review & interview,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in 3 Out of 3 resident records reviewed. LPA requested to review R1-R3's weight records. ADM stated she only measures the residents weight when they go to their annual doctors visit. This poses/pos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
Official plan of correction
POC Due Date: 02/07/2024 Plan of Correction ADM stated she will send a plan of action on how the facility will track the residents weight. ADM stated she will send plan of action to LPA by POC date.

What the official deficiency says
87207 False Claims No licensee, officer or employee of a licensee shall make or disseminate any false or misleading statement regarding the facility or any of the services provided by the facility. This requirement is not met as evidenced by: Deficient Practice Statement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above. . R2's medication #1 was a pill short. R3's medication #1 had an excess of 4 medications, but their MAR showed no refusals. This poses/pos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
Official plan of correction
POC Due Date: 02/07/2024 Plan of Correction Administrator will submit a written plan on understanding regulations and schedule in-services and training to staff by POC date. Administrator agreed and understood.
